Why do I calculate lean angle instead of using sensors?

An honest answer to a fair community question.

In a motorcycle community, I was asked why Kurvenfokus calculates lean angle instead of using a combination of sensors and calculation. Good question — and the answer also explains why this feature is deliberately marked as beta.

The problem with bike sensors

Many modern motorcycles have IMU sensors built in — lean angle, yaw, acceleration. But manufacturers don't document these data points publicly. And you definitely can't get them in real time through the diagnostic interface. It all stays behind closed doors.

What we use instead

We work with what riders actually carry with them — a smartphone or GPS tracker. Apps like Calimoto or Motobit unfortunately record at only ~1 Hz (once per second), sometimes even less regularly. That's enough to roughly detect corners, but real lean angle is an estimate at that resolution.

💡 1 Hz = 1 data point per second. At 50 km/h, the motorcycle travels nearly 14 m between two measurements.

How to do better

There are dedicated race trackers with a 10–25 Hz sampling rate. They're not even that expensive. I ride with one myself — currently still at 1 Hz, but the manufacturer can unlock it to 10 or even 25 Hz. With a higher sampling rate, the path through a corner is detected far more precisely.

That's why lean angle is a beta feature

I deliberately show this as beta in the app. It's a useful feature for orientation and comparing rides — but calibrated, physically precise lean-angle values need the right hardware. That's not a weakness; it's honesty.

Where this is going

My goal is for you to visualize the line you rode and the calculated racing line — for example, via Google Street View 360° in a kind of POV mode. Or, if you ride with a 360° camera, see your line versus the racing line directly in your footage.
